Clothing Trades Workers

On-the-job / entry-level Moderate growth · ANZSCO skill level 3 · occupation 3932

Clothing Trades Workers prepare and cut garment patterns and fabric, and make and repair garments.

People employed8,400
Projected growth+3.8%over 5 years (to 2030)
Recent growth+2.4%per year
Median age54
Female share76%

How do you get there?

Highest qualification held by people in this job: 17.9% university · 29.5% vet / tafe · 45% school / entry (ABS Census via JSA).

Explore universities & TAFE ▸

Where these jobs are

VIC 30.6% · NSW 29.7% · QLD 18.4% · SA 8.7% · WA 7.9% · TAS 1.9% · NT 1.5% · ACT 1.3%

Top industries

Manufacturing · Other Services · Retail Trade.
